Exclamation pesky warning messages!

I have two "check engine" warnings on my display. One is the amber light on the lower right display, the other in the center - says " check engine & engine electronics".
These both came on at the same time, coincidentally at THE SAME TIME I removed the fuel cap, the amber fuel reserve light came on / blinking. I bet this is all related - something simple. Car runs great, no obvious problems or changes. Fuel reserve indicator is off, "engine warnings" still on.
Looking for suggestions to remedy this,without a $150 trip to the computer diagnosis / reset garage. Anyone?

If the warnings

came on when you removed the fuel cap then you must have removed the fuel cap while the engine was running
big no no.
With car off key out remove gas cap and put it back on properly
then start the car and let it idle in park for 10 minutes.
Warnings should go out.If not just drive it after enough drive cycles it will clear.
and don't do that again

The gas tank is pressurized. When you opened the gas cap with engine running, you released the pressure. It is like this on many cars - so much so that many of the newer cars put in a new light dedicated just for the gas cap.

OP no it won't harm things just part of the emissions system to indicate a gross vapor leak.The fuel gauge blinking was a cap off/askew warning.
The other warnings were because you removed it while running.
It if drove it with the cap loose or off it would run but you might not like how she run
